men sent out to the Colonies, in which a man who has borne
a thoroughly good character for steadiness in this Country
has been unable to resist the greater temptations and risks
consequent on drinking in a tropical climate, and I beg to
request that this may be pointed out to the Government of
Hong Kong
I would also suggest that it should be pointed out to the Governor that his despatch is the first intimation which has reached either the Colonial Office or ourselves that Ryan, who was also sent out from this Country, had also given way to drink and finally committed suicide.

Gentlemen,
I submit the Bearer undernamed for the Hong Kong Police appointment and if you approve of him and he passes the Doctor he would be prepared to wait without retaining until 1st January, as he is in employment.
money
He could get leave on another day to be seen by the Doctor, unless you could send him on today.
Particulars.
William David Laughton late Sergeant Royal Horse Artillery
a day 19 years service, pension 1/14 character "good" and if
not promoted he would have had 4 good conduct Badges.
For four years before discharge he was acting Quarter Master Sergeant and Pay Sergeant, as to musketry, he has taken a prize at Wimbledon besides Battery prizes since discharge 17th July 1888 he has got good characters as a steward and clerk of a club. His present work is that of assistant electrician. He is a widower with no children
age 43, height 5ft 9.
